6: Binocular holder and First Light!At last I found something that I can use as a holder to the binocular, a bicycle hook!
After a small modification of the bicycle holder it looks that it has manufactured for this purpose from the beginning. The two hooks I use as a handle to maneuver the binocular, very handy.
As it now I can't reach over 45 degrees, my neck makes pain if I try. But the binoculars with 90 degree angled oculars was too expensive and I'm not a big fan of visual observing.
The first object we looked at was the Moon, what a exiting view. It was a weak green ring around the edge, but didn't disturb very much. That's what to expect with a cheap binocular like this. It was very fun to maneuver around in the star fields. Now I just have to fine adjust some details, the counterweight must be replaced with a more safe construction than the buck filled with stones.
